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Pont-y-Pant to Layton (Lancs) start from as little as £19.60

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Pont-y-Pant to Layton (Lancs) are available for £65.10 one way

Facilities and Amenities at Pont-y-Pant

It's worth noting that Pont-y-Pant station keeps simplicity at its core. There is no ticket office or ticket machine, so it's best to plan ahead and purchase tickets online before your trip. While there's no step-free access in all areas, a part of the station is accessible via a wooden gate. Additional support such as ramps for train access are available, making travel a bit less strenuous.

However, you won't find the likes of waiting rooms, accessible restrooms, or food and drink outlets. While this may deter some, it offers a more authentic, off-the-grid station experience for the adventurous traveler. The absence of amenities like CCTV or bicycle storage makes it essential that you plan accordingly for security and transport needs.

Navigating Onward Travel from Pont-y-Pant

After hopping off the train, you might wonder how to proceed. Luckily, if you're in the mood for a bus ride, the nearest stops are conveniently located on the A470 near Plas Mountain Centre. This affords easy access to surrounding areas and further exploration.

Furthermore, in the event of unexpected rail disruptions, a rail replacement service picks up travelers right from the main road (A470), simplifying onward journeys and ensuring no major detours interrupt your day.

Facilities and Amenities

Layton (Lancs) is a rather modest station, reflecting the quiet and tranquil nature of its surroundings. It does not boast a ticket office or ticket machines, so purchasing and collecting tickets prior to arriving at the station is essential. Nonetheless, there's an emphasis on accessibility, as there are step-free accesses via ramps onto both platforms. However, moving between platforms requires navigating a series of steps.

Despite the absence of staffed help, the station responds to the needs of all travelers by enabling assistance through conductors on trains. CCTV cameras are installed for added security, and while there's no formal waiting room, a seating area is available. Unfortunately, refreshment facilities, ATMs, and bicycles storage are not available, reminding travelers to plan accordingly before arrival.

Connectivity and Travel Options

Transportation from Layton (Lancs) extends beyond rail services, providing essential links to various modes of travel. Bus services are conveniently located nearby on Benson Road, ensuring a seamless transition from train to local destinations. Although there's no on-site bicycle hire, helpful taxi services can be arranged via Northern Railway's Cab4You, making onward journeys effortless for travelers.
